Perceptions of Safety and Uniqueness

This chapter examines how surface differences in people can influence perceptions of danger and social avoidance, comparing it to vehicle recognition among drivers. It also discusses the importance of context in interpersonal relationships, the evolution of media consumption, and the growing sensitivity towards diverse narratives in a seemingly safer world.
